The Mike Austin Memorial Scholarship will benefit local students wishing to study internationally. The Austins hosted several wonderful exchange students, Matt & Sarah studied abroad, and Mike and Linda loved how traveling made the world a much smaller place.

Study abroad programs still leave some expenses to the students, and in Mike's memory we aim to help overcome the financial hurdles for those with ambitions to learn another language and culture firsthand.
